Sagem Colors Memo / MCP387 Series — 3.6V Ni-MH Replacement Battery

This 3.6V 400mAh Ni-MH battery powers the Sagem Colors Memo, Colors View, 330, and MCP387 cordless handsets, along with six additional compatible models. It matches the original cell format at 49.60 x 33.62 x 6.70mm and slots directly into the handset battery bay. Voltage and capacity are identical to the factory specification.

  • Colors Memo and MCP387 platform compatibility: These Sagem handsets share a 3.6V NiMH voltage rail and the same physical cell footprint across the range. One battery pack covers the full cluster because the charging circuit and connector are common across these models.
  • Bench tested on actual hardware: We ran this pack through charge and discharge cycles on NiMH-compatible test equipment. The BMS accepted charge without interruption, and cell voltage held stable across the full discharge curve with no premature cutoff.
  • First-charge protocol for NiMH cordless packs: After installing, seat the handset in the base and leave it for a full 16 hours before first use. NiMH cells in cordless phones need this slow initial charge to reach rated capacity — skipping it compresses the active capacity the cells deliver from the first cycle onward.

Talk time shorter than original battery after replacement

NiMH cells ship in a partially discharged state and do not hit rated capacity on the first cycle. The Sagem charging circuit tops cells off at roughly 4.2V for the pack, but a fresh cell needs three to five full charge-discharge cycles before the active material in the electrodes is fully conditioned. Run the handset until the low-battery indicator triggers, then return it to base for a full charge — repeat this three to five times. Rated capacity is typically reached by cycle four.

Base station showing no charge or error light after fitting a new pack

NiMH packs that have sat in storage can drop below the voltage threshold the Sagem base uses to confirm a valid battery is present. If the base shows an error light or refuses to initiate charging, the pack voltage is likely too low for the base acceptance circuit to recognise it. Remove the handset, hold the power button for five seconds to drain any residual charge, then reseat it firmly in the base. If the base still does not respond, check terminal voltage on the pack — it should read at least 3.0V before the base will accept it.

Frequently Asked Questions

My Sagem Colors Memo handset loses range when the battery is nearly flat — is this the battery or the handset?

It's the battery. NiMH cells sag in voltage under RF transmit load, and the DECT radio in the Colors Memo pulls harder than standby draw — when the pack is low, that sag is enough to reduce transmit power. The handset isn't faulty; it's compensating for insufficient voltage. Keep the pack above the low-battery threshold by returning the handset to base regularly, and the range issue goes away.

My Colors Memo lost its pairing with the base after I swapped the battery — how do I get it back?

Removing the battery cuts power completely to the handset, and some DECT phones drop their pairing data when power is fully lost. Re-register the handset using the base station's registration button — on most Sagem bases, hold the registration button on the base until the indicator flashes, then follow the handset menu to locate and pair. The process takes under two minutes and is covered in the original handset manual under "Register Handset."

The handset battery drains completely overnight even when it's sitting in the base — what's causing that?

This points to the handset not making proper contact with the base charging pins. If the handset sits slightly off-axis or the pins are oxidised, the base shows the handset as docked but delivers no charge current — the handset runs on battery in standby all night. Clean the charging contacts on both the handset and base with a dry cloth, then reseat the handset and confirm the charging indicator lights up within 30 seconds of docking.
